METABOLIC SCORE FOR INSULIN RESISTANCE AND CHINESE VISCERAL ADIPOSITY INDEX IN RELATION TO DEPRESSION, SARCOPENIA, AND THEIR CO-OCCURRENCE AMONG CHINESE ADULTS AGED 50 AND OLDER: A PROSPECTIVE COHORT STUDY FROM CHARLS

Rationale: Depression and sarcopenia frequently co-occur in aging populations and may share insulin resistance as a common metabolic underpinning, yet associations of non-insulin-based metabolic indices with both conditions remain unexplored within a unified framework.

Methods: This prospective cohort study included 3,648 participants aged ≥50 from the China Health and Retirement Longitudinal Study (2011–2015). Baseline METS-IR and CVAI served as exposures. Depression (CES-D-10 ≥10), sarcopenia (AWGS 2025 criteria), and their co-occurrence were assessed across three follow-up waves using generalized estimating equations, Firth penalized logistic regression, restricted cubic splines, and additive interaction analyses.

Results: After full adjustment, each interquartile-range increase in METS-IR and CVAI was associated with 12% and 15% lower odds of depression, and 86% and 82% lower odds of sarcopenia, respectively. Both indices showed strong inverse associations with co-occurring depression–sarcopenia (OR = 0.22 and 0.26, both P < 0.001). A significant synergistic additive interaction between low METS-IR and low CVAI was identified for sarcopenia (RERI = 6.24; attributable proportion = 0.51). Neither index meaningfully improved discrimination for depression alone (ΔAUC ≈ 0.003), whereas both substantially enhanced discrimination for sarcopenia (ΔAUC > 0.10).

Conclusion: METS-IR and CVAI were inversely associated with sarcopenia and co-occurring depression–sarcopenia, with a synergistic interaction when both were jointly low. Their modest, largely overlapping associations with depression alone suggest distinct pathogenic pathways may underlie these outcomes. Studies with direct insulin measurements and clinical diagnostic assessments are needed to confirm these findings.
